首页
学习
活动
专区
圈层
工具
发布
32 篇文章

MySQL数据库——数据表操作

1.查看数据表

代码语言:javascript
复制
#查看当前数据库中所有表
show tables;

#查看表结构
desc 表名;

2.创建表

代码语言:javascript
复制
create table <表名>(

字段名 数据类型 [列级别约束条件] [默认值],

...

[表级别约束条件]

);

创建一个数据库名为user的表,id为主键自增非空。

代码语言:javascript
复制
create table user(id int(11) unsigned primary key auto_increment not null, 
                name varchar(20), 
                sex tinyint, 
                age tinyint, 
                salary float
                );

3.修改表

代码语言:javascript
复制
alter table <旧表名> rename [to] <新表名>;

把user表名修改为userdemo

代码语言:javascript
复制
alter table user rename to userdemo;

4.删除表

代码语言:javascript
复制
drop table 表名;

删除userdemo表

代码语言:javascript
复制
drop table userdemo;

5.添加、修改、删除字段

代码语言:javascript
复制
#添加字段
alter table 表名 add 列名 类名 约束;

#修改字段
alter table 表名 modify 列名 类型 约束;
alter table 表名 change 原名 列名 类型 约束;

#删除字段
alter table 表名 drop 列名;
下一篇
举报
领券